ARC: mm: use SCRATCH_DATA0 register for caching pgdir in ARCv2 only
MMU SCRATCH_DATA0 register is intended to cache task pgd. However in ARC700 SMP port, it has to be repurposed for re-entrant interrupt handling, while UP port doesn't. We currently handle these use-cases using a fabricated #define which has usual issues of dependency nesting and obvious ugliness. So clean this up: for ARC700 don't use to cache pgd (even in UP) and do the opposite for ARCv2. And while here, switch to canonical pgd_offset().
